It's great that you're exploring the option of military high schools. A military high school offers a well-rounded curriculum that can provide a blended experience of both academics and discipline.
One of the institutions to consider is the Army and Navy Academy in Carlsbad. Army and Navy Academy is an all-boys military boarding school for grades 7-12. It offers a structured environment, a college-preparatory curriculum along with military-cadet style leadership training. Many students appreciate the sense of camaraderie and discipline that's ingrained in the curriculum there.
The other institution to consider is the California Military Institute (CMI) located here in Perris, CA. Though that's a significant distance from Carlsbad, it's worth mentioning given its unique curriculum that seamlessly blends academic and leadership training.
Before you decide, I'd like you to consider the overall experience of a military school. These schools offer a structured, disciplined environment which can be highly beneficial for certain students, but may not be suitable for everyone. Some students thrive in a setting with strict routines and clear expectations, while others might find it too restrictive. The focus on leadership, character development, and physical fitness are other elements that define these institutions.
